My fabric choices:
For this quilt I used the
Tilda Bumblebee fabric line for the patterned areas, and
Moda Bella
Solid white 9900-97 for the white background and I think it was just perfect. You can find
Tilda online and at several Etsy shops. It’s usually
international shipping, but totally worth it!
The Bumblebee fabric was so bright and cheery it just really lent to my springy mood. But you could also make this in
any color way that suits your fancy!
The backing is from the
Tilda Apple Bloom line, this one is called
Yarn Olive, and
I’ve been hoarding it for the right quilt. I’m so glad I decided to use it on this one. If you haven’t ever used Tilda
fabric before it’s super soft and lovely. Their lines tend to have a nice vintage look to them and I think they blend
well together.
I also decided to use a scrappy binding for this quilt as well. That just means that I used my leftovers from the quilt
top instead of purchasing a specific piece for the binding. I think it went well with this style of quilt and it also
allowed me to use up some of my scraps which is always a good thing.
